System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 视频增强方法、装置、电子设备、存储介质及程序产品制造方法及图纸_技高网

视频增强方法、装置、电子设备、存储介质及程序产品制造方法及图纸

技术编号:41299246 阅读:2 留言:0更新日期:2024-05-13 14:47
本申请实施例提供了一种视频增强方法、装置、电子设备、存储介质及程序产品,涉及图像处理技术领域,方法包括:按照视频帧的时序,从待增强视频中获取待增强视频帧和待增强视频帧的前一个待增强视频帧;基于待增强视频帧与该前一个待增强视频帧之间的光流信息,对目标映射视频帧进行映射,得到目标融合视频帧;对待增强视频帧和目标融合视频帧进行图像融合,得到新的目标映射视频帧;基于该新的目标映射视频帧,得到待增强视频帧的增强结果;并返回执行步骤:按照视频帧的时序,从待增强视频中获取待增强视频帧和待增强视频帧的前一个待增强视频帧。如此,能够对待增强视频中各视频帧的增强,减少待增强视频中的噪声,提高待增强视频的质量。

【技术实现步骤摘要】

本申请涉及图像处理,特别是涉及一种视频增强方法、装置、电子设备、存储介质及程序产品


技术介绍

1、随着计算机技术的快速发展,人们对视频信息的使用越来越广泛,对拍摄设备拍摄得到的视频的质量要求也逐渐提高。然而,由于环境光照不足以及拍摄设备性能的限制,拍摄得到的视频中往往存在较多的噪声,视频的质量较低。因此,亟需一种方法减少视频中的噪声,实现对视频的增强,提高视频的质量。


技术实现思路

1、本申请实施例的目的在于提供一种视频增强方法、装置、电子设备、存储介质及程序产品,以实现对视频的增强,提高视频的质量。具体技术方案如下:

2、本申请实施例的第一方面,提供了一种视频增强方法,所述方法包括:

3、按照视频帧的时序,从待增强视频中获取当前的待增强视频帧和当前的待增强视频帧的前一个待增强视频帧;

4、基于当前的待增强视频帧与该前一个待增强视频帧之间的光流信息,对当前的目标映射视频帧进行映射,得到当前的目标融合视频帧;其中,在当前的待增强视频帧为所述待增强视频中的第二个视频帧时,当前的目标映射视频帧为所述待增强视频中的第一个视频帧;

5、对当前的待增强视频帧和当前的目标融合视频帧进行图像融合,得到新的目标映射视频帧;

6、基于该新的目标映射视频帧,得到当前的待增强视频帧的增强结果;并返回执行步骤:按照视频帧的时序,从待增强视频中获取当前的待增强视频帧和当前的待增强视频帧的前一个待增强视频帧。

7、可选的,所述对当前的待增强视频帧和当前的目标融合视频帧进行图像融合,得到新的目标映射视频帧,包括:

8、将当前的待增强视频帧和当前的目标融合视频帧输入至融合网络,得到当前的待增强视频帧和当前的目标融合视频帧各自对应的融合权重;其中,所述融合网络为:基于包含噪声的样本视频,以及所述样本视频对应的期望视频进行训练得到的;所述期望视频为所述样本视频中除所述噪声以外的部分;

9、根据得到的融合权重,对当前的待增强视频帧和当前的目标融合视频帧进行图像融合,得到新的目标映射视频帧。

10、可选的,所述融合网络通过以下步骤训练得到:

11、按照视频帧的时序,从样本视频中获取当前的样本视频帧、当前的样本视频帧的前一个样本视频帧,以及所述期望视频中与当前的样本视频帧时序一致的期望视频帧;

12、基于当前的样本视频帧与该前一个样本视频帧之间的光流信息,对当前的样本映射视频帧进行映射,得到当前的样本融合视频帧;

13、将当前的样本视频帧和当前的样本融合视频帧,输入初始结构的融合网络,得到当前的样本视频帧和当前的样本融合视频帧各自对应的融合权重;

14、根据得到的融合权重对当前的样本视频帧和当前的样本融合视频帧进行图像融合,得到新的样本映射视频帧;并返回执行步骤:按照视频帧的时序,从样本视频中获取当前的样本视频帧、当前的样本视频帧的前一个样本视频帧,以及所述期望视频中与当前的样本视频帧时序一致的期望视频帧;

15、基于每一样本视频帧融合得到的样本映射视频帧,与该样本视频帧对应的期望视频帧之间的差异,对初始结构的融合网络的参数进行调整,直至达到预设收敛条件。

16、可选的,所述融合网络包含下采样层、上采样层、卷积层以及激活函数层;

17、所述将当前的样本视频帧和当前的样本融合视频帧,输入初始结构的融合网络,得到当前的样本视频帧和当前的样本融合视频帧各自对应的融合权重,包括:

18、对当前的样本视频帧和当前的样本融合视频帧进行拼接,得到拼接结果;

19、将所述拼接结果输入至所述下采样层,得到下采样图像特征;

20、将所述下采样图像特征输入至所述上采样层,得到上采样图像特征;其中,所述上采样图像特征的维度与所述拼接结果的维度一致;

21、将所述上采样图像特征输入至所述卷积层,得到卷积结果;其中,所述卷积层包含2个卷积核;

22、将所述卷积结果输入至所述激活函数层,得到当前的样本视频帧和当前的样本融合视频帧各自对应的融合权重。

23、可选的,所述基于该新的目标映射视频帧,得到当前的待增强视频帧的增强结果,包括:

24、将该新的目标映射视频帧输入至预先训练的图像去噪网络,得到当前的待增强视频帧的增强结果;其中,所述图像去噪网络为:基于所述样本视频以及所述期望视频进行训练得到的。

25、可选的,所述融合网络和所述图像去噪网络为采用端到端的方式进行训练得到的;

26、所述融合网络和所述图像去噪网络的训练步骤还包括:

27、在得到新的样本映射视频帧之后,将该新的样本映射视频帧输入至初始结构的图像去噪网络,得到当前的样本视频帧的增强结果;

28、所述基于每一样本视频帧融合得到的样本映射视频帧,与该样本视频帧对应的期望视频帧之间的差异,对初始结构的融合网络的参数进行调整,直至达到预设收敛条件,包括:

29、基于每一样本视频帧融合得到的样本映射视频帧,与该样本视频帧对应的期望视频帧之间的差异,以及,该样本视频帧的增强结果与该样本视频帧对应的期望视频帧之间的差异,对初始结构的融合网络和图像去噪网络的参数进行调整,直至达到预设收敛条件。

30、本申请实施例的第二方面,还提供了一种视频增强装置,所述装置包括:

31、视频帧获取模块,用于按照视频帧的时序,从待增强视频中获取当前的待增强视频帧和当前的待增强视频帧的前一个待增强视频帧;

32、视频帧映射模块,用于基于当前的待增强视频帧与该前一个待增强视频帧之间的光流信息,对当前的目标映射视频帧进行映射,得到当前的目标融合视频帧;其中,在当前的待增强视频帧为所述待增强视频中的第二个视频帧时,当前的目标映射视频帧为所述待增强视频中的第一个视频帧;

33、视频帧融合模块,用于对当前的待增强视频帧和当前的目标融合视频帧进行图像融合,得到新的目标映射视频帧;

34、增强结果确定模块,用于基于该新的目标映射视频帧,得到当前的待增强视频帧的增强结果;并返回执行步骤:按照视频帧的时序,从待增强视频中获取当前的待增强视频帧和当前的待增强视频帧的前一个待增强视频帧。

35、可选的,所述视频帧融合模块,包括:

36、融合权重确定子模块,用于将当前的待增强视频帧和当前的目标融合视频帧输入至融合网络,得到当前的待增强视频帧和当前的目标融合视频帧各自对应的融合权重;其中,所述融合网络为:基于包含噪声的样本视频,以及所述样本视频对应的期望视频进行训练得到的;所述期望视频为所述样本视频中除所述噪声以外的部分;

37、图像融合子模块,用于根据得到的融合权重,对当前的待增强视频帧和当前的目标融合视频帧进行图像融合,得到新的目标映射视频帧。

38、可选的,所述融合网络通过以下步骤训练得到:

39、按照视频帧的时序,从样本视本文档来自技高网...

【技术保护点】

1.一种视频增强方法,其特征在于,所述方法包括:

2.根据权利要求1所述的方法,其特征在于,所述对当前的待增强视频帧和当前的目标融合视频帧进行图像融合,得到新的目标映射视频帧,包括:

3.根据权利要求2所述的方法,其特征在于,所述融合网络通过以下步骤训练得到:

4.根据权利要求3所述的方法,其特征在于,所述融合网络包含下采样层、上采样层、卷积层以及激活函数层;

5.根据权利要求3所述的方法,其特征在于,所述基于该新的目标映射视频帧,得到当前的待增强视频帧的增强结果,包括:

6.根据权利要求5所述的方法,其特征在于,所述融合网络和所述图像去噪网络为采用端到端的方式进行训练得到的;

7.一种视频增强装置,其特征在于,所述装置包括:

8.根据权利要求7所述的装置,其特征在于,所述视频帧融合模块,包括:

9.根据权利要求8所述的装置,其特征在于,所述融合网络通过以下步骤训练得到:

10.根据权利要求9所述的装置,其特征在于,所述融合网络包含下采样层、上采样层、卷积层以及激活函数层;

11.根据权利要求9所述的装置,其特征在于,所述增强结果确定模块,具体用于将该新的目标映射视频帧输入至预先训练的图像去噪网络,得到当前的待增强视频帧的增强结果;其中,所述图像去噪网络为:基于所述样本视频以及所述期望视频进行训练得到的。

12.根据权利要求11所述的装置,其特征在于,所述融合网络和所述图像去噪网络为采用端到端的方式进行训练得到的;

13.一种电子设备,其特征在于,包括处理器、通信接口、存储器和通信总线,其中,处理器,通信接口,存储器通过通信总线完成相互间的通信;

14.一种可读存储介质,其特征在于,所述可读存储介质内存储有软件程序,所述软件程序被处理器执行时实现权利要求1-6任一所述的方法步骤。

15.一种程序产品,其特征在于,当所述程序产品在电子设备上运行时,使得所述电子设备执行权利要求1-6任一所述的方法步骤。

...

【技术特征摘要】

1.一种视频增强方法,其特征在于,所述方法包括:

2.根据权利要求1所述的方法,其特征在于,所述对当前的待增强视频帧和当前的目标融合视频帧进行图像融合,得到新的目标映射视频帧,包括:

3.根据权利要求2所述的方法,其特征在于,所述融合网络通过以下步骤训练得到:

4.根据权利要求3所述的方法,其特征在于,所述融合网络包含下采样层、上采样层、卷积层以及激活函数层;

5.根据权利要求3所述的方法,其特征在于,所述基于该新的目标映射视频帧,得到当前的待增强视频帧的增强结果,包括:

6.根据权利要求5所述的方法,其特征在于,所述融合网络和所述图像去噪网络为采用端到端的方式进行训练得到的;

7.一种视频增强装置,其特征在于,所述装置包括:

8.根据权利要求7所述的装置,其特征在于,所述视频帧融合模块,包括:

9.根据权利要求8所述的装置,其特征在于,所述融合网络通过以下步骤训练得到:

10....

【专利技术属性】
技术研发人员:汝佩哲杨再初王林朱才志
申请(专利权)人:英特灵达信息技术深圳有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1